Abstract

The invention discloses a UV (ultraviolet) elastic soft paint and a preparation method thereof. The paint is composed of the following components in percentage by weight: 15-30% of low polymer, 3-10% of thermoplastic acrylic resin, 3.5-5% of nitrocellulose, 0.5-2% of photoinitiator, 50-70% of solvent, 0.1-0.8% of defoaming agent, 0.01-0.08% of leveling agent, 1.0-2.0% of anti-settling agent, 1.0-1.3% of matting powder, 0.1-0.5% of polytetrafluoroethylene wax powder and 0.1-1% of dispersing agent. The UV elastic soft paint has the advantages of high hardness, soft hand feeling, low environmental requirements in construction and high operating efficiency; and the gloss is not influenced by the curing energy.

Description

A kind of UV elasticity soft-feel coating and preparation method thereof
Technical field
The present invention relates to paint field, be specifically related to UV paint field.
Background technology
UV showering finish paint operating efficiency is high, and paint film fullness ratio is high, and hardness is high, and good hand touch is widely used in floor, and furniture is covered with paint, lacquer, colour wash, etc.In the prior art, apply more to be the UV showering finish paint of total solids part, high (when ambient dust is more to environmental requirement during construction, can coating surface be fallen, affect paint film painting effect), also need heating and thermal insulation at about 40 DEG C, the sheet material of totally-enclosed effect can only be done, in the place of groove or wooden eye, monomer infiltration is entered, and easily steady bubble and bubble are difficult to eliminate; Through UV light irradiation, because irradiation distance is inconsistent, when solidification energy is inconsistent, the gloss of dull finishing coat also can differ distant.Urethane (PU) showering feel is soft, naturally wait to do, but operating efficiency is not high during construction.
Under above-mentioned technical background, the high rigidity of comprehensive UV coating, high-level efficiency and urethane (PU) coating mildness, develop a kind of feel soft, hardness is high, gloss is not by solidification energy affect, not high to environmental requirement during construction, and the UV coating products that operating efficiency is high, there are development preferably and market outlook.
Summary of the invention
Technical problem to be solved by this invention is, overcomes the deficiency and defect mentioned in above background technology, provides a kind of hardness high, feel is soft, gloss is not by solidification energy affect, not high to environmental requirement during construction, UV elasticity soft-feel coating that operating efficiency is high and preparation method thereof.
Technical problem solved by the invention realizes by the following technical solutions:
A kind of UV elasticity soft-feel coating, is made up of following composition and weight percent:
Oligopolymer 15% ~ 30%;
Thermoplastic acrylic resin 3% ~ 10%;
Nitro-cotton 3.5 ~ 5%;
Light trigger 0.5% ~ 2%;
Solvent 50% ~ 70%;
Defoamer 0.1% ~ 0.8%;
Flow agent 0.01% ~ 0.08%;
Anti-settling agent 1.0% ~ 2.0%;
Flatting silica 1.0% ~ 1.3%;
Tetrafluoroethylene wax powder 0.1% ~ 0.5%;
Dispersion agent 0.1% ~ 1%.
In above-mentioned UV elasticity soft-feel coating, preferably, described oligopolymer is any two kinds or more of mixture in modified epoxy soybean oil acrylate, polyester acrylate, urethane acrylate and amine modified resin.The present invention adopts compound system, and compare urethane showering coating hardness higher, operating efficiency is high.
In above-mentioned UV elasticity soft-feel coating, preferably, described nitro-cotton is 1/2 second nitro-cotton.If nitro-cotton content is higher, easily set off an explosion, and the content of nitro-cotton of the present invention is very low, therefore coating of the present invention is safer compared to other coating.In addition, add nitro-cotton and thermoplastic acrylic resin from dry ingredients, the coating surface of showering is formed from dried layer, and it is fixing to flatting silica arrangement, make gloss by solidification energy affect, and environment is dropped can to remove easily at the dust of coating surface, not high to environmental requirement during construction;
Described light trigger is one or both mixtures in 1-hydroxycyclohexyl phenyl ketone (184 light trigger) or benzophenone (BP).
In above-mentioned UV elasticity soft-feel coating, preferably, described solvent is any one or several mixture in vinyl acetic monomer, N-BUTYL ACETATE, 1-Methoxy-2-propyl acetate, secondary butyl ester.
In above-mentioned UV elasticity soft-feel coating, preferably, described defoamer is non-silicon type defoamer, and described flow agent is polyetherpolysilicone.
In above-mentioned UV elasticity soft-feel coating, preferably, described anti-settling agent is polyamide wax pulp, and described flatting silica is silica-type flatting silica, and described dispersion agent is polymer type dispersant.
As a total technical conceive, the present invention also provides a kind of preparation method of above-mentioned UV elasticity soft-feel coating, comprises the following steps:
(1) raw material mixing: in dispersion cylinder, by oligopolymer, thermoplastic acrylic resin, nitro-cotton, light trigger, defoamer, flow agent, anti-settling agent, dispersion agent by proportioning mixing, stirs with the rotating speed of 400-600r/h, is uniformly dispersed;
(2) powder is added: in above-mentioned finely dispersed mixed solution, add the flatting silica and tetrafluoroethylene wax powder that weigh by proportioning, then with the rotating speed dispersed with stirring of 1200-1400 r/h, until fineness of dispersion is less than 28um;
(3) solvent is added: solvent is added in dispersion cylinder, and amount of solvent, to be that 10 ~ 20s is as the criterion with No. 2, rock field cup testing and debugging dope viscosity, namely obtains elasticity soft-feel coating.
In above-mentioned preparation method, preferably, described step (2) high speed jitter time is 15 ~ 30min.
In above-mentioned preparation method, preferably, described step (3) is middle is 14 ~ 17s with No. 2, rock field cup testing and debugging dope viscosity.
Beneficial effect of the present invention is:
1. the oligopolymer energy adjusting coating snappiness chosen of the present invention, make coating hardness both high, feel is soft again;
2. add nitro-cotton and thermoplastic acrylic resin from dry ingredients, the coating surface of showering is formed from dried layer, and fixing to flatting silica arrangement, makes gloss not by solidification energy affect, and environment is dropped can to remove easily at the dust of coating surface, not high to environmental requirement during construction;
3. nitro-cotton content of the present invention is low, and be no more than 5%, safety coefficient is high;
4. the present invention adopts compound system, and compare urethane showering coating hardness higher, operating efficiency is high;
5. the present invention with the addition of tetrafluoroethylene wax powder, makes coating feel soft, can improve the feel of coating.

embodiment 1
A kind of UV elasticity soft-feel coating of the present invention, is made up of following composition and weight percent:
Oligopolymer: modified epoxy soybean oil acrylate 10%
Polyester acrylate 16%
Thermoplastic acrylic resin 3%;
1/2 nitro-cotton 5%;
Light trigger: 1-hydroxycyclohexyl phenyl ketone (184 light trigger) 2%
Solvent: vinyl acetic monomer 29%
N-BUTYL ACETATE 30%;
Non-silicon type defoamer 0.7%;
Flow agent: polyetherpolysilicone 0.02%;
Anti-settling agent: the cured slurry 2.0% of polymeric amide;
Silicon-dioxide flatting silica 1.0%;
Tetrafluoroethylene wax powder 0.48%;
High score subclass dispersion agent 0.8%.
Prepare the method for above-mentioned UV elasticity soft-feel coating, comprise the following steps:
Get modified epoxy soybean oil acrylate 10%, polyester acrylate 16%, thermoplastic acrylic resin 3%, 1/2 second nitro-cotton 5%, 1-hydroxycyclohexyl phenyl ketone (184 light trigger) 2%, non-silicon type defoamer 0.7%, polyetherpolysilicone 0.02%, the cured slurry 2.0% of polymeric amide, high score subclass dispersion agent 0.8%, adds in dispersion cylinder, by dispersion machine with the speed dispersed with stirring of 400r/h; After being uniformly dispersed, then add silica-type flatting silica 1.0% in dispersion cylinder, tetrafluoroethylene wax powder 0.48%, then with the speed dispersed with stirring of 1200r/h, jitter time is 15min, and fineness of dispersion is less than 28um; Again vinyl acetic monomer 29%, N-BUTYL ACETATE 30% being added in dispersion cylinder, is 10 ~ 20 seconds with No. 2, rock field cup testing and debugging dope viscosity, preferably 14 ~ 17 seconds.
The hardness of polyurethane coating is H ~ 2H, and construction temperature is 5 ~ 35 DEG C, and when temperature is lower than 15 DEG C, film forming properties reduces, and film formation time is elongated, and gloss is not by solidification energy affect; And the hardness of UV coating of the present invention is greater than 2H; Construction temperature is at room temperature just passable, and gloss is even, and shaped piece also can not affect gloss by the impact of solidification energy.
